Brick Restoration in Morris County, NJ
Brick restoration services involve repairing, cleaning, and restoring brickwork to its original appearance and structural integrity. These projects typically include addressing issues such as cracked or damaged bricks, deteriorated mortar joints, and weathering that can affect the stability and aesthetic of brick facades, chimneys, walls, and other structures. Property owners often seek brick restoration to preserve the historical character of a building, improve curb appeal, or prevent further damage caused by age, moisture, or environmental factors.
Before requesting brick restoration, homeowners should understand the scope of work needed, including the condition of the existing brickwork and mortar, as well as any underlying structural concerns. It is helpful to know the history of repairs or alterations and to have a clear idea of the desired outcome, whether that involves cosmetic improvements or structural reinforcement. Proper assessment and planning can ensure that restoration efforts effectively address existing issues and maintain the longevity of brick features.

Common Brick Restoration Jobs
Brick Repair - restoring damaged or cracked bricks to maintain structural integrity.
Repointing - replacing deteriorated mortar joints to improve appearance and stability.
Brick Cleaning - removing dirt, stains, and moss to enhance curb appeal.
Brick Replacement - installing new bricks to replace those that are severely damaged or missing.
Efflorescence Removal - eliminating white salt deposits for a cleaner brick surface.
Historic Brick Restoration - preserving and restoring original brickwork on older buildings.
Brick Restoration Questions
What types of brick restoration services are available? Services include cleaning, repointing, repairing damaged bricks, and restoring historic masonry to preserve the appearance and integrity of brick structures.
When should brick restoration be considered? Restoration is recommended when bricks show signs of deterioration, such as cracking, spalling, efflorescence, or mortar decay that affects the structure’s stability.
What are common projects for brick restoration? Typical projects involve restoring facades, chimneys, retaining walls, and historical buildings to maintain their aesthetic and structural qualities.
What should property owners know before starting brick restoration? Proper assessment of the brick condition is essential to determine the appropriate repair methods and to ensure the preservation of the building’s original appearance.
